Login

Not a member yet? Register now
×
Design Nominees
Brandster Advertising LLC

02 Jun 2018 Site Of The Day

Brandster Advertising LLC

by Brandster Advertising LLC

1487
Description

Brandster one of the top web designing and branding company in Dubai, UAE. We also provide services like Digital marketing, logo designing, branding, Mobile app development, Graphics designing, web development etc.

Related Websites